Virgin's Humility
by Dot McGinnis

There are curious details so beautifully told,
Of The Holy Family, legends of old.

Tales surrounding the birth of our King,
Glorious stories, fascinating things.

Such is the tale of the herb of thyme,
Brought from the fields during birthing time.

From Bethlehem's field Joseph did bring.
Wild thyme for Mary, a precious thing.

With this minted herb that grew in the wild,
He made her a bed when she was with child.

A bed of herbs, to deliver our King,
He carefully made, such a glorious thing.

On this antiseptic bed of the wild,
Mary brought forth her first-born child.

Wild theme, antiseptic, incense, potpourri,
Culinary spice, "Virgin's Humility."

Symbolic of Christ's endurance and strength,
It too lined the manger, from length to length.

Curious details so beautifully told,
Of The Holy Family, legends of old.
